- node_modules
安装项目包依赖文件 一般忽略不做修改
- public
放置系统的静态文件,比如,图片,全局配置文件
- src
以后写代码的文件夹,我们代码都是写在src里
1、assets
放静态资源的文件夹、比如说图片、字体等
2、components
组件文件夹,放组件的地方
3、router
路由配置文件存储文件夹
4、store
本地仓库配置文件存储位置
5、views
放在页面展示的组件
6、APP.vue
主组件,我们项目运行后看到的页面就是在这里写
7、main.js
入口文件,也就是打包或者说运行的时候,所运行的第一个文件
- .browserslistrc
在使用脚手架搭建项目时,会自动生成.browserslistrc文件,该文件只要是配置兼容浏览器
- .gitignore
在工程中,并不是所有文件都需要保存到版本库中的,例如“target”目录及目录下的文件就可以忽略。在Git工作区的根目录下创建一个特殊的.gitignore文件,然后把要忽略的文件名填进去,Git就会自动忽略这些文件或目录。
- babel.config.js
babel的配置文件
- jsconfig.json
js核心库的配置文件 (vue-cli4的话没有这个文件,没影响)
- package-lock.json
package-lock.json 是在 `npm install`时候生成一份文件。记录了node_modules目录下所有模块(包)的名称、版本号、下载地址、及这个模块又依赖了哪些依赖。
- package.json
记录当前项目所依赖模块的版本信息,更新模块时锁定模块的大版本号(版本号的第一位),不能锁定后面的小版本,
- README.md
项目的说明文件
- vue.config.js
vue-cli的配置文件 (vue-cli4默认没有这个文件,可以自己新建)